Minimalist

Stripping back the unnecessary and focusing on the essential. Minimalist games often rely on simple graphics, basic colors, and straightforward mechanics to convey their core gameplay experience. They often prioritize gameplay and user interaction over complex narratives or detailed graphics, providing a refined and uncluttered experience. They may feature limited interfaces, reduced controls, or a focus on a single mechanic or concept.
